China’s Xi’an-Yan’an high-speed rail, running at 350 kmph, is the world’s fastest and cuts travel time drastically.
A 6.6-magnitude earthquake struck the waters off Yilan County, Taiwan, at 23:05 Saturday (Beijing Time), according to the ...